This is one of the safe plants for tortoises. Aloe Vera has many benefits for tortoises. This plant is rich in vitamins A, C, and E. It also contains amino acids and folic acid. All these nutrients are essential for the growth and development of tortoises. Aloe vera has a lot of water content.

WebFeb 25, 2012 · What animal eats brittle-bush? Desert bighorn sheep and mule deer will eat brittle bush. Kangaroo rats will eat its seeds. Brittle brush is also known as encelia farinosa.
